The song was to be used by French broadcaster France Télévisions as The Summerhit of 2010 and also for promoting the 2010 FIFA World Cup, and the title of the song refers to the album Music of the World Cup: Allez!
Ole!, released in 1998 to coincide with the '98 World Cup, held in France.
[2][3] On 24 February Matador's song was announced,[1] and was released online on 10 May.
[4] As of June 2020, it has over 61 million views on YouTube, making it one of the most-viewed videos on the official Eurovision channel.
